    Came here for their 25 years celebration. They had the Triple O original burger for $3.49 on the day. Their burgers were tastier than many places. It is very simple and basic but hey simple and basic sometimes are the best. Triple O is basically the fast food joint of White Spot (which is located within 3 mins drive from this location). There are parking on site and as well they do have drive through available. One con about Triple O regardless if they have a special or not is that it does take a while for them to prepare the burgers or whatever you ordered. They are not like other fast food joint where they have a grill belt where they can just throw some paddy in and it cook itself. Everything was made fresh. The only thing I have to say is that their burgers is tasty but definitely not wow. I also ordered a milkshake when I was there. $6.99 for a regular strawberry milkshake. It was tasty but again it was pretty standard. It is definitely better than many of their competitors' milkshakes.

    Triple I came here for a quick meal for the first time. Ordered the fish and chips along with side order of yam fries. The fish batter was a bit too crunchy and overcooked batter. Both fries were tasty. Too full to order a milkshake but will next time. They use local ice cream made by Island Farms. There's drive thru and an area for dine-in. Take note of their $4.99 burger special on Tuesdays. They have a good assortment of burgers and fries for all types of diners. Reasonable add-on prices. Located across from Wendy's next to Chevron gas on south side of Kingsway.
